HUNT ELEMENTARY SCHOOL
Hunt Elementary School is a Title I public elementary school that is part of the Sioux City Comm School District school district, located in Sioux City, IA with about 308 students offering grade levels from Kindergarten to 5th Grade. A Title I school provides supplemental financial assistance to school districts for children from low-income families. Its purpose is to provide all children significant opportunity to receive a fair, equitable, and high-quality education. With about 24 teachers, Hunt Elementary School has a student/teacher ratio of about 12:1. The national average for public schools is about 15:1. A lower student/teacher ratio is a key factor that determines how much a teacher can devote his/her time to each individual student thus improving, or reducing (in the event of a higher student/teacher ratio) the attention each student is given for their educational needs.

School Demographics for 308 students
- Hispanic/Latino
- 51.0%
- White
- 16.9%
- Black or African American
- 14.6%
- American Indian or Alaska Native
- 6.5%
- Asian
- 5.8%
- Two or more races
- 3.2%
- Native Hawaiian or Other Pacific Islander
- 1.9%
- Female
- 50.3%
- Male
- 49.7%
Data for school year 2017-2018 — The information found on this website was provided in part by the U.S. Department of Education, U.S. Census Bureau, the Bureau of Labor and Statistics & various other external sources.
